About Company
TRL Space Rwanda is the local subsidiary of Czech-based TRL Space, building Rwanda’s first hyperspectral CubeSat and pioneering Africa’s satellite and constellation hub. Based in Kigali, the company develops small satellites for agriculture, environment, and data-driven solutions while training local engineers and expanding Rwanda’s space ecosystem
